Our team builds and maintains an optimization platform addressing use cases from vehicle and driver scheduling to timetable optimization. We follow modern system design — Domain-Driven Design, Hexagonal Architecture, and SOLID principles — with strict architectural boundaries enforced by tooling. Our backend workloads (APIs, event consumers, Kubernetes jobs) are built to scale with high code quality standards.
The product's algorithm engine is developed by Operations Research Engineers using mathematical optimization. As a Senior Python Engineer, you will own the engineering shell around these algorithms: the APIs, use cases, data pipelines, infrastructure, and the domain models that connect optimization output to the rest of the system.
You'll collaborate closely with other engineering teams to design and implement the interfaces and contracts that connect our platform to the wider system landscape.
